  • Abstract
    We report unusually high ferroelectric polarization in chemical solution processed thin films of BiFeO3–PbTiO3 (BF–xPT) of compositions near the morphotropic phase boundary (MPB). Saturated hysteresis loops were obtained showing a large remnant polarization of 80 μC/cm2 in thin films of composition BF–0.25PT with polarization decreasing for BF–0.30PT and BF–0.35PT. Structural analysis revealed single phase region with monoclinic Cm space group for composition x=0.25 while a two phase region of monoclinic (Cm) and tetragonal (P4mm) phase exists at x=0.30–0.35. The large polarization in BF–0.25PT films is attributed to superior polarizability of the monoclinic Cm phase.
